Water Treatment Service in Charlotte, NC

Water treatment services involve assessing and improving the quality of a home's water supply to ensure it is safe and suitable for daily use. These projects often include installing or upgrading systems such as water softeners, filtration units, or reverse osmosis systems to reduce contaminants, minerals, and impurities. Homeowners typically request water treatment services when experiencing issues like hard water buildup, unpleasant tastes or odors, or concerns about contaminants like chlorine, lead, or bacteria. Understanding the specific water quality problems and the types of treatment options available can help property owners make informed decisions about the best solutions for their homes.

Before requesting water treatment services, property owners should consider testing their water to identify the presence of any pollutants or minerals that may require attention. It’s also helpful to determine the flow rate and capacity needed for the household’s water usage, as well as any preferences regarding maintenance and system longevity. Clarifying these details can streamline the process of selecting and installing the appropriate treatment systems, ensuring the water quality meets the household’s needs and expectations.

Project Types

Common Water Treatment Service Jobs

Water Filtration System Installation - ensures clean, safe drinking water through professional setup of filtration units.

Water Softening Services - reduces mineral buildup to improve appliance performance and prevent scale.

Well Water Treatment - addresses contaminants and improves water quality for homes relying on well sources.

Reverse Osmosis Systems - provides comprehensive removal of impurities for better-tasting water.

Water Testing and Analysis - identifies contaminants and guides appropriate treatment solutions.

Iron and Sediment Removal - eliminates stains and improves water clarity for a cleaner home environment.

FAQ

Water Treatment Service Questions

What types of water treatment services are available? Services include water filtration system installation, water softening, and removal of contaminants to improve water quality for homes and properties.

How do I know if my water needs treatment? Signs include unusual taste, odor, discoloration, or mineral buildup, which may indicate the need for water testing and treatment options.

What concerns do water treatment systems address? They help reduce hardness, eliminate harmful bacteria, remove chemicals, and improve overall water clarity and safety.

What should property owners consider before choosing a treatment service? Consider water quality issues, system compatibility with property plumbing, and the types of contaminants present in the water supply.
